Transaction 63b11a1fb8268045da256fa6818a70d58771a9a12c1e702ec32a993145502452

1 Input
2 Outputs
  • 63b11a1fb8268045da256fa6818a70d58771a9a12c1e702ec32a993145502452:0
  • value  79875
    address  3GBPTkEnDT13BamsM2Vg6825LU3hjEHRZy
  • 63b11a1fb8268045da256fa6818a70d58771a9a12c1e702ec32a993145502452:1
  • value  320683
    address  3F5VhL53ZUwvwiYrPyM8qsNfgC5sFXghZi